"Sid Eavis was one of Canon Glennon's closest friends and confidantes. In this book, Sid has brought the same clarity of understanding and insight into Canon Glennon's life, the man himself; as Jim Glennon brought to the Church's understanding and insight of the Holy Scriptures regarding the healing gifts of Jesus Christ. I heartily recommend this book to everyone who has read Jim Glennon's two definitive books on Christian healing ("Your Healing is Within You" and "How Can I Find Healing?")and/or who had the privilege to hear Canon Glennon teach while he lived. But I also recommend it to anyone who has ever felt the nudge of the Holy Spirit to investigate Christian healing and who may never have even heard of the man, Jim Glennon, previously. Sid's book will serve as a catalyst for readers to seek further information on healing, and as such, it pays great tribute to a single Australian Anglican clergyman who has left an indelible legacy of healed persons, healing ministers and healing ministries all over this world. Take special note of the "Glennonisms" that precede each chapter and, of course, the anecdotal insights that Sid shares about his good friend. The book is honest and insightful. I am one who has profoundly benefited from Canon Glennon's ministry, but who never had the opportunity to meet Jim Glennon face to face ... until, of course, I read Sid's book. 
Cindi Sholander, Healing Ministry at All Saints Winter Park Florida

 

"In our celebrity-ridden era, it is a source of deep satisfaction to see something written about a person able to exercise an immensely positive influence on anyone who urgently needs the message of the Kingdom of God. Such a person was Canon Jim Glennon, who exercised his influence on many seekers from Sydney to London to New York (where I live) and many points in between. The theme of his life was the grandest of all themes, namely the Kingdom of God as a present and available reality. It is a theme in which lies the key to victory over problems of every description.  His long-time friend, Sid Eavis, fills his account with edifying examples of how God used Canon Jim. This is a book to keep at hand for
continual uplift.
John B. Donovan, Founding Editor,
the Alpha National Prayer Newsletter,
New York City.
